The all new AVRO is a 100% British designed and manufactured, 90 class model. A true, high performance F3C and 3D machine, that combines state of the art technology with a simple, yet comprehensive design and competitively priced, full parts back-up.

AVRO SPECIFICATION

Overall length 1438mm / 56.35 inches
Overall height 455mm / 17.75 inches
Main rotor blade length   690 - 720 mm
Tail rotor blade length 100 - 110mm
Main gear ratio 8.18:1 / 8.45:1
Tail gear ratio 4.8:1
Gross weight 4.6kg / 10.2lbs

AVRO FEATURES

At the heart of the Avro are the large diameter small-fin cooling fan and the high-flow shroud, designed for optimum airflow to power ratio and consistent engine runs. AVRO (Cooling fan and high-flow shroud)
The simplicity of the self-aligning clutch and cooling fan is made possible by the use of an upper and lower collet and a machine cut engine crankshaft nut, eliminating the need to dial-indicate the assembly. The starter nut uses a left hand thread. Designed for OS or YS engines. AVRO (clutch/cooling fan assembly)
The high performance two-stage transmission, consisting of drive belt and helical machine cut gears, minimises resonance and delivers a smooth transition throughout the power band. AVRO (two-stage transmission)
The complete drive assembly can be removed in minutes from the single stacked main frame, by the removal of an access panel. AVRO (drive assembly removal)
Many parts of the Avro are intricately machined, for example, the massively strong engine centre mount. The mount is designed to spread the forces over a wide area of the main frame. The one piece engine mount eliminates stress to the crankcase, typical of split mount systems and can be removed from the chassis with just 4 bolts. AVRO (engine centre mount)

A clever servo support system, exclusive to the Avro, floats on the manufacturer’s servo mounts. Metal servo horns and 3mm pushrods guarantee a rigid and precise control system. Designed for JR or Futaba servos. AVRO (servo support system)
All the servos are at 90-deg to the control inputs and are mounted close to the main frames AVRO (front elevation)
The Avro's unique fully-dampened gyro mount allows the gyro to be hard mounted and retained, using a velcro strap or rubber bands for total security. AVRO (gyro mount)
The bevel pinion gear is supported in widespread bearings and the entire assembly can be easily accessed and removed from the main frame with just 6 bolts. Gear mesh is achieved by moving the main gear/crown up or down the slots in the main frame - quick and easy. AVRO (Bevel Pinion Gear Assembly)
The 9mm stainless steel torque tube and pinned cross-drive adapters are immensely strong. Supported by two bearings within the boom, drive is transmitted between the broached couplers with the minimum of back-lash. AVRO (cross-drive adapters and torque tube)
The Avro tail-case is equipped with large diameter machine cut delrin gears. Removable red plugs offer line of sight to the gears and easy access to the retaining collar. These convenient features avoid the problems normally associated with fully closed or open tail-case designs. AVRO (tail gear case assembly)
The Avro rotor head stands alone in its ability to offer a stable and forgiving response to the inexperienced pilot, whilst delivering cutting edge performance when set up for competition F3C, or the rigors of 3D. Multiple combinations and tuning inserts offer exciting possibilities for the most demanding of pilots. AVRO (rotor head)

The substantial collective assembly rotates about a common centre. The pure geometry of this design ensures symmetry throughout the control range. The collective shaft is 5mm and the elevator A-link is supported on 4mm bearings. AVRO (collective assembly)
The low-slung undercarriage and modern streamlined canopy have been designed to adhere to the contours of the mechanics. This stunning design offers minimum resistance in the most difficult manoeuvres. AVRO (canopy/undercarriage)
